Sensor nodes electromagnetic wave transmission characteristics were studied under the condition the different receiving node height, horizontal distance between the transmitting node and the receiving node through the wheat field experiments and computer simulation, the relationship between the received signal strength was established, transmission characteristics of field soil information collection sensor nodes in the soil under four wheat stages were put forwarded. The experiment demonstrated that 8 model goodness of fit R\n                    <jats:sup>2<\/jats:sup>\n                    of effection of receiving node high and inter-nodes horizontal distance on RSSI(Received Signal Strength Indicator). Besides, three-dimensional surface of RSSI was built in four wheat growing periods, which the fitting model and goodness of fit of RSSI are obtained, and the model verification was conducted through SPASS software. Validation results showed that the model could better predict the received signal strength at different condition through-the-earth communication. The study can provide the technical support for sensor network node deployment and the establishment of the system in soil information acquisition.\n
